Dear Friends,

The United States is in a pretty dire state right now politically. Donald Trump’s Republicans are backing him in corruption and violations of the law. Charles Schumer’s Democrats are complaining loudly, but not taking leadership on the issues that resonate with the American people.

Frustration with this political situation has resulted in candidate recruitment organizations like Run for Something are seeing record numbers of young, progressive applicants to run for office as Democrats and push back against a stagnant group of incumbent politicians who are not meeting this moment in America. If the Libertarian Party can’t channel that energy between now and Election Day 2026, libertarians who oppose Trump’s tariffs, ICE raids, and the elimination of abortion rights will be left without a voice in this fight.

That’s why this is the perfect time for a full slate of Libertarian candidates for House and Senate in 2026 around the country. No incumbent politician should run without Libertarian opposition. This class of federal candidates will all run on the same simple platform:

  1. Freedom of commerce (remove trade barriers like tariffs and work restrictions)

  2. Freedom of movement (removing limits on visas and amnesty for current immigrants)

  3. Freedom of choice (protecting rights to abortion and other personal health choices)

Standing up for these three core Libertarian policy goals provide a distinct alternative to the status quo Republican or Democratic incumbents.

This is the most worthwhile political project right now.
